Carpathian

Carpathian garlic originates out of the Carpathian Mountains of Poland and is part of the Rocambole group of garlic varieties.  For many, Rocambole garlic varieties are considered the finest, “top shelf” of all the hardneck garlic varieties.  Carpathian is no exception and gained heightened attention when it was chosen by Cook’s Illustrated magazine as one of their favorite garlic varieties.  Carpathian is  excellent tasting, its flavor’s rich, strong, and sweet.  

Bulbs typically contain 8-10 large, easy to peel cloves with very few double cloves.  Higher disease resistance compared to other Rocamboles.  Carpathian garlic was tested and brought legally into the Idaho quarantine area  by Sundries Farm in 2022 — inventory very limited  - Order early  

Seed Grade: Bulbs over 2 inches

Storage life: up to 4 months

Yield: 5-7 bulbs per pound, 50 -60  cloves per pound

Preferred climate: grows best in northern/cooler climates.
